What Families Think

Citadel of Skokie is a skilled nursing and rehab facility in Skokie, IL that draws mostly enthusiastic reviews for its nursing staff, therapists, and administration, with many families describing a family-like atmosphere and responsive communication. A smaller number of reviewers raised serious concerns about cleanliness, lost belongings, and the mix of resident populations, so experiences appear to vary.

The Good

  • Reviewers repeatedly praise attentive, compassionate nursing and CNA staff
  • Physical, occupational, and speech therapy consistently praised by rehab patients
  • Families say administrators respond promptly to billing and care questions
  • VA-contracted facility serving veteran residents
  • Staff described as multilingual, aiding communication with families

The Bad

  • One detailed report described a dirty, foul-smelling facility and neglected room care
  • One report of a lost wallet and confiscated personal items
  • One reviewer noted uncomfortable mixing of rehab patients with residents with mental health issues
  • No published pricing information available

About Citadel of Skokie

Citadel of Skokie is a skilled nursing / long term care community in Skokie, Illinois. The community is licensed for up to 113 residents.

Families rate Citadel of Skokie 4.7 out of 5 based on 127 Google reviews.
